Non-Initiative Calls 2024

Chips JU



The estimated maximum budget for the non-initiative part of the programme of the Chips JU is EUR 216 million.

In 2024, the Chips JU will launch three calls for proposals for the non-initiative part of the programme:

  • A first call for Innovation Actions (higher TRLs) and will consist of a global topic and 2 focus topics and run in 2 phases
  • A second call for Research and Innovation Actions (lower TRLs) and will consist of a global topic and run in 2 phases.
  • A third call will include one topic for Research and Innovation Actions (RIA) that will be implemented as one phase call without national contribution but in cooperation with South Korea (ROK).
